My loan was sold to another loan servicing company in December of 2016.  I received 2 different 1098 forms with the exact amount - one from each of the loan servicing companies.  Do I enter them both even though they look like duplicates?
Best answer by KrisD15

No, if the lenders both reported the same information to you, only enter it once.

Only one of the lenders was responsible for sending you the information, but not reporting one will not impact you. Entering both however, would cause a problem.
